)]}'
{
  "commit": "29ec83a0e8f6588d7443961014aa8bf9754ce341",
  "tree": "e1e8a1280bcdb314ec9541e1763ffd03c8fa58da",
  "parents": [
    "a12a3ec57486a283c07b4c96836f8fd3be55bfdc"
  ],
  "author": {
    "name": "Lei Zhang",
    "email": "thestig@chromium.org",
    "time": "Wed Jan 17 21:14:41 2024 +0000"
  },
  "committer": {
    "name": "Pdfium LUCI CQ",
    "email": "pdfium-scoped@luci-project-accounts.iam.gserviceaccount.com",
    "time": "Wed Jan 17 21:14:41 2024 +0000"
  },
  "message": "Make CFX_RenderDevice::StretchBitMask() take RetainPtrs by value\n\nMore consistently pass bitmaps around by value, with move semantics,\nrather than by const-ref. Change related code in the call stack to do\nthe same.\n\nAlso change variable names to follow the style guide.\n\nChange-Id: I7c634e8b12cb306d0dd4eb093fecd9ebaea869ce\nReviewed-on: https://pdfium-review.googlesource.com/c/pdfium/+/115531\nCommit-Queue: Lei Zhang \u003cthestig@chromium.org\u003e\nReviewed-by: Tom Sepez \u003ctsepez@chromium.org\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"1d27796ce05e417ae18031d69f8ee21065b7f070",
      "old_mode": 33188,
      "old_path": "core/fpdfapi/render/cpdf_imagerenderer.cpp",
      "new_id": "ae8fff5d1c1e38d70432d58a4e0fac240ab864c4",
      "new_mode": 33188,
      "new_path": "core/fpdfapi/render/cpdf_imagerenderer.cpp"
    },
    {
      "type": "modify",
      "old_id": "fe7098a1363a61222a80fa21e924c03a414b6d5c",
      "old_mode": 33188,
      "old_path": "core/fxge/cfx_renderdevice.cpp",
      "new_id": "a4aebb43383889556034d14e043c94f67b43c74c",
      "new_mode": 33188,
      "new_path": "core/fxge/cfx_renderdevice.cpp"
    },
    {
      "type": "modify",
      "old_id": "8a363ffddae6e2909cda2237d642b78f93a06823",
      "old_mode": 33188,
      "old_path": "core/fxge/cfx_renderdevice.h",
      "new_id": "f69d5d4bfd707e7ad61922479211e1b9f58b7e09",
      "new_mode": 33188,
      "new_path": "core/fxge/cfx_renderdevice.h"
    }
  ]
}
